Hebrew For 5221
Word nakah
Pronunciation naw-kaw'
Definition a primitive root; to strike (lightly or severely, literally or figuratively):

beat, cast forth, clap, give (wounds), go forward, indeed, kill, make (slaughter), murderer, punish, slaughter, slay(-er, -ing), smite(-r, -ing), strike, be stricken, (give) stripes, surely, wound.
